Output 59be186c1ccae0987b8b5dd2789d9a613f8a88c13d08c1b0708ba28524991aea:1

value
18463202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8da5538503d083440cd6ad942ec41ada28320b91 OP_EQUAL
address
3EbyFfHjYoBos3MLESoa99zQUEZdWE4hA5
transaction
59be186c1ccae0987b8b5dd2789d9a613f8a88c13d08c1b0708ba28524991aea
spent
true